roots.txt,作为网站的守护者,是位于网站根目录下的一种文小编件,它规定了搜索引擎爬虫在网站中的访问权限。小编将深入探讨roots.txt的放置位置、格式规范及其在SEO优化中的作用。
roots.txt文件必须放置在一个站点的根目录下,并且文件名必须全部小写。这意味着,无论你的网站结构如何,roots.txt文件都应该放在最顶层目录中,例如:htt//domain.com/roots.txt。
roots.txt的文件名是固定的,必须全部小写,不能有大小写混合的情况。如果你使用了大写,搜索引擎可能无法正确识别,从而无法按照你的意愿控制爬虫的行为。
在写roots.txt文件时,User-agent、Disallow、Allow、Sitema等关键词的第一个字母要大写,后面的字母小写。例如:User-agent:或Disallow:/admin/。这样的格式规范有助于搜索引擎更清晰地解析文件内容。
Roots协议,即roots.txt文件,告诉搜索引擎的爬虫哪些页面可以抓取,哪些页面不能抓取。这对于网站的SEO优化和内容保护至关重要。通过合理配置roots.txt,你可以:
-控制爬虫访问权限:防止爬虫访问敏感页面或重复抓取已收录页面。
提升网站安全性:限制爬虫访问可能导致安全风险的敏感目录。
优化用户体验:避免爬虫抓取大量无关页面,影响用户体验。roots.txt文件由以下几部分组成:
-User-agent:指定爬虫的名称,例如:User-agent:
Disallow:指定爬虫不允许访问的目录或文件,例如:Disallow:/admin/
Allow:指定爬虫允许访问的目录或文件,例如:Allow:/ulic/
Sitema:指定网站的XML结构化数据映射文件,例如:Sitemahtt//domain.com/sitema.xmlroots.txt文件需要定期维护和更新,以适应网站结构的变化或SEO策略的调整。以下是一些维护建议:
-定期检查:定期检查roots.txt文件,确保其内容与网站实际情况相符。
测试爬虫行为:在修改roots.txt后,测试爬虫的行为是否符合预期。
备份原始文件:在修改roots.txt之前,备份原始文件,以便在出现问题时快速恢复。roots.txt文件是网站管理的重要工具,通过合理配置,可以有效地控制搜索引擎爬虫的行为,提升网站SEO效果和用户体验。了解roots.txt的放置位置、格式规范及其作用,对于每一位网站管理员来说都至关重要。